The osapiens HUB is a cloud-based platform that helps businesses manage their sustainability, compliance, and transparency efforts more easily. The HUB offers ready-made software solutions that automate compliance with environmental and social regulations, helping businesses track and improve sustainability with minimal manual effort. It’s user-friendly, adaptable, and optimizes existing resources. Think of it as an all-in-one toolkit for businesses looking to operate more sustainably while keeping up with legal requirements without getting bogged down in technical or administrative hassles.
